MANNY PACQUIAO – Boxing legend Manny Pacquiao penned a heartfelt birthday message for his son Jimuel.
Manny Pacquiao recently took to social media to share a touching message for his eldest son, Jimuel Pacquiao, as he celebrated his birthday. In his heartfelt post, Manny expressed his pride and admiration for the young boxer, who is currently training in the United States.
“Happy Birthday, Jimuel! Anak, I am so proud of you and the man you are becoming,” Manny wrote. He continued by encouraging Jimuel to pursue his dreams and keep his faith strong.

“Napakalaki ng potential mo, and I pray that God continues to guide you, strengthen you, and open doors of opportunity in your life. Lagi mong panatilihin ang pananampalataya mo at mangarap ka nang malaki. God has great plans for you!”
The boxing icon also conveyed how much he misses his son, given that Jimuel is overseas, working hard to carve out his own path in the sport of boxing. “Your mom and I love you so much, at lagi kaming nandito para sa’yo no matter what. Miss na miss ka na namin! HAPPY BIRTHDAY! @pacquiao.emmanuel,” he added.

Meanwhile, Jimuel’s mother, Jinkee Pacquiao, also shared a heartfelt birthday message, offering prayers for her son’s success and happiness. “Happy birthday my son @pacquiao.emmanuel. I pray that God helps you see the potential He’s placed inside of you. May His divine favor open doors of opportunity for you this year and all year through. I pray that you feel God’s joy, comfort, strength, and care surrounding you,” she wrote.
Jimuel, who has been dedicated to his boxing journey, previously shared in a March 2024 interview with Inquirer how his father’s influence has shaped his approach to the sport. “Every punch, footwork, and strategy that I learned are filled with the wisdom of my father’s experiences,” he said.
Although he acknowledges the immense pressure that comes with being the son of a world boxing champion, Jimuel has learned to transform that pressure into motivation. “My short-term goal is clear: to transition from an amateur to a professional boxer. Every run in the morning and session in the gym is a step closer to my goals,” he stated.
Jimuel obtained his amateur boxing license in the U.S. in 2021 and has since been working tirelessly to hone his skills, determined to make a name for himself in the sport.
